首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>gnuplot中errorbar的自动计算

gnuplot中errorbar的自动计算
EN

Stack Overflow用户
提问于 2018-09-26 21:40:32
回答 1查看 110关注 0票数 1

我知道gnuplot可以通过给出均值、最大值、最小值、偏差值来绘制误差条或带须条的蜡烛条……

有没有办法自动计算这些值呢?我有一个文件,每一行应该是一个误差条,第一列是x,另外11列是一些f(x)的不同测量值。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2018-09-27 06:47:04

我将展示如何绘制表示+/- sigma的误差条。如果您希望误差条表示无偏的标准误差或最小/最大值或其他值,则可以调整公式以适合您的需要。

代码语言:javascript
复制
# N is the number of data columns, i.e. columns 2 through N+1
sumx(N) = sum [i=2:N+1] column(i)
sumx2(N) = sum [i=2:N+1] column(i) * column(i)

mean(N) = sumx(N) / N
sigma(N) = sqrt( sumx2(N)/N - (sumx(N)/N)**2 )

N=11
plot 'datafile' using (column(1)) : (mean(N)) : (sigma(N)) with yerrorbars
票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/52519148

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档